Travel Manager - Remote

Salary (UK): £36,674 plus benefits (Our pay philosophy ensures consistency across locations and salaries. The starting salary for this opportunity plus benefits depends on location of the candidate). 

The role:

We are delighted to be recruiting an experienced Travel Manager to lead on all aspects of travel at Mary’s Meals, including making travel arrangements for Mary’s Meals International and our Affiliates.

You will coordinate travel bookings, provide travel advice and guidance to colleagues across the organisation and help them plan high quality visits for employees, volunteers, supporters, and other visitors. Working in collaboration with internal teams and external providers, you will ensure all travel activity is underpinned by the principle of good stewardship, with a focus on the health, safety and security of our people when travelling.  

You will:

  • Develop effective working relationships with MMI’s appointed travel provider to ensure that we are providing a high-quality service to all travellers.
  • Ensure routes and fare types represent best value and are in accordance with Mary’s Meals policies and procedures.
  • Organise any essential travel documentation such as visas.
  • Provide advice and guidance to colleagues across the movement to help them plan and coordinate effective itineraries. This will include providing advice on visa applications, routings, travel times etc.
  • Develop internal guidance, support, and training materials for travellers.
  • Oversee group travel processes to ensure that each trip is curated to meet the needs of the travellers.
  • Effectively liaise with colleagues from across MMI and the rest of the Mary’s Meals family to ensure that all aspects of travel are taken into consideration, such as travel health, safety, security and insurance.
  • Create and maintain traveller profiles ensuring the information is accurate and in compliance with Data Protection requirements.
  • Deliver travel briefings to new travellers.
  • Identify and collect relevant travel data and utilise this data to generate timely and relevant travel reports.
  • Lead on the development and design of the ongoing improvement to the travel booking process to identify efficiencies and ensure excellent customer service is always maintained.

About you:

  • Strong international travel management and coordination experience.
  • Experience of managing complex travel arrangements including visas.
  • Excellent planning and organisational skills with the ability to work effectively under pressure and to deadlines.
  • Flexible with a proactive, agile approach to problem solving.
  • Excellent attention to detail and communication skills are essential for this role.

Due to the nature of this role, you may be required to occasionally use your personal mobile device and remain accessible outside of regular business hours in the event of an emergency.

Mary’s Meals is a global movement supported by people from all walks of life and we are focused on one goal – that every child receives a nutritious daily meal in a place of education. We continue to change the lives of over 2.6 million children who today will receive Mary’s Meals.

We believe in the innate goodness of people, respect the dignity of every human being and family life and believe in good stewardship of the resources entrusted to us.
